Understanding West Region HDB resale prices requires looking beyond a single average price. Resale values can vary significantly depending on flat type, remaining lease, MRT or LRT proximity, floor level, estate maturity, town centre access and the supply of larger flats. A flat in Clementi or Jurong East may appeal to a different buyer profile from a larger flat in Jurong West, Choa Chu Kang, Bukit Batok or Bukit Panjang, even within the same broad region.
This West Region HDB resale price guide brings together recent resale transaction trends, town-level comparisons, PSF insights, million-dollar resale activity and flat-type price differences across Singapore’s western HDB towns. Tengah is excluded from this resale-focused page because it is a new town and MOP resale activity is only expected from late 2028 onwards.

Looking at resale prices by flat type often provides a clearer picture of the west region market. Some towns may appear more affordable overall because they record more smaller-flat transactions, even though larger HDB flats may still command significantly higher resale prices.
What Drives Demand In West Region HDB Towns
Regional Centre Convenience
Jurong East is a major regional centre with shopping malls, transport links, offices and amenities. This helps support resale interest from buyers who value convenience, connectivity and access to the wider Jurong area.
MRT And LRT Connectivity
West Region HDB demand is often supported by MRT and LRT access across towns such as Bukit Batok, Bukit Panjang, Choa Chu Kang, Clementi, Jurong East and Jurong West. Flats near stations or key transport nodes may attract stronger buyer interest.
Education And Employment Access
Clementi and Jurong-area towns may appeal to buyers who want access to schools, tertiary institutions, business parks and employment nodes. This can support demand from families, working adults and long-term owner-occupiers.
Large Town Activity
Jurong West, Bukit Batok, Bukit Panjang and Choa Chu Kang tend to provide a broad range of resale options across different flat sizes, budgets and lease profiles. This wider housing stock can support steady resale activity.
Million-Dollar HDB Resale Activity
Million-dollar HDB resale activity in the West Region is usually more selective than in the central region, but larger flats, rare layouts, newer projects and well-connected locations can still achieve premium resale prices.
Balancing Space, Lease And Location
Buyers comparing West Region towns often weigh flat size, remaining lease, MRT proximity, town maturity and affordability. A larger flat in Jurong West or Choa Chu Kang may serve a different buyer profile from a more centrally connected flat in Clementi or Jurong East.

West Region HDB Resale Market Analysis
This analysis reflects HDB resale market activity in July 2026, including pricing trends, transaction volumes and buyer demand across Bukit Batok, Bukit Panjang, Choa Chu Kang, Clementi, Jurong East and Jurong West.
West Region HDB resale prices remained active in July 2026, with the median resale price reaching $585,000 and the median resale price per square foot holding around $552 psf.
The West Region HDB market covers Bukit Batok, Bukit Panjang, Choa Chu Kang, Clementi, Jurong East and Jurong West. These towns attract different buyer profiles depending on transport connectivity, estate maturity, flat size, remaining lease, schools, amenities and access to employment hubs.
Resale activity across the region changed by +7.5% month-on-month, with 490 transactions recorded in July 2026. Bukit Batok was the most active West Region HDB town during the month, recording 137 transactions.
Million-dollar HDB activity in the West Region recorded 7 transactions during the month, while 78 million-dollar transactions were recorded year-to-date. The highest transaction reached $1,380,000 in Clementi.
